Game of Thrones at 15: Critics Revisit a Pilot That Played Like Horror

New retrospectives say the chilling cold open set the show’s true stakes more clearly than the palace intrigue that followed.

Overview

  • Anniversary pieces focus on the seven-minute opening that introduces the White Walkers as a looming supernatural threat north of the Wall.
  • Writers contrast that horror beat with the quick shift to court politics in Winterfell, noting how the world’s power games ignore what the opener establishes.
  • ComicBook reports the premiere drew about 2.2 million viewers and reads early camera choices as hints about the future importance of characters like Jon and Bran.
  • The outlet also reiterates prior reporting that showrunners David Benioff and D.B. Weiss learned Jon Snow’s parentage early from George R. R. Martin, informing how they seeded his story.
  • Inverse argues the series later leaned into big battles and visual spectacle, which it says blunted the intimate dread promised by the pilot’s horror framing.
